Wildernest offers a quiet, setback location, but at the same time you are just minutes from all Silverthorne, Dillon, Frisco and all Summit County has to offer.

The White River National Forest is immediately behind this condo, great for hiking and biking during the summer months, and cross-country skiing and snowshoeing in the winter. The Lily Pad Trailhead, Buffalo Mountain Trailhead and Salt Lick Trail are within walking distance of the condo. Walden Trail is immediately behind the condo and connects to a number of other trails in the White River National Forest.
